Four pálinkas from Tarpa became medalist at the competition of fruit spirits
Four pálinkas from Tarpa became medalist at the World Spirits Award 2014 competition of fruit spirits in Klagenfurt – the managing director of the Tarpai Manufaktúra Kft. told MTI on Thursday.
Váradi György, the managing director of the Tarpai Manufaktúra Kft. told that its patented Plum pálinka received gold medal at the competition.
The also protected famous Appple Pálinka of Szabolcs county made of jonathan apples received a silver medal, as well as the apricot and quince pálinkas of the Tarpai Manufaktúra Kft. (MTI)
